Food Services Supervisor - Healthcare supervises food service for patients, employees and visitors in a healthcare environment. Reviews menus and supervises the handling, preparation, and storage of food. Being a Food Services Supervisor - Healthcare leads equipment maintenance and kitchen sanitation. Assigns work schedules for food services employees. Additionally, Food Services Supervisor - Healthcare may require an associate degree or its equivalent.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. The Food Services Supervisor - Healthcare sup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. To be a Food Services Supervisor - Healthcare typ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

What are we looking for in a Network Services Manager?
The Network Services Manager in the Information Services department is responsible for planning, developing, and maintaining Comprehensive Healthcare’s network infrastructure. In service of this goal the Network Services Manager designs, configures, and maintains network infrastructure components and identifies, locates, and resolves network and system problems. The Network Services Manager is also responsible for network management and maintenance projects from planning and design to development and implementation. In addition to hands-on work, the Network Services Manager also supervises and directs approximately 3-5 members of our Information Services team. This is an on-site position located on our Yakima campus. Although most work will be done during normal Monday-Friday day shift hours, occasional night and weekend hours or travel to other campuses within our organization may be necessary. To be successful in this role, the Network Services Manager must have significant networking experience and be aware of the unique technological needs of a multi-site healthcare organization.
